Evolutionary, structural, and physiological differences between hCG and LH
2020年1月1日 · Luteinizing hormone (LH) and human chorionic gonadotropin (hCG) originated from an ancestral gene in primates and act on the same receptor expressed in the gonads. In humans, their physiological functions are different and reflect specific molecular features.
